Squirrel Hill North, Pittsburgh, PA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Squirrel Hill North?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Squirrel Hill North Studio Apartments | $1,105 | $950 | $1,299 |
| Squirrel Hill North 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,548 | $925 | $2,370 |
| Squirrel Hill North 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,804 | $1,150 | $3,300 |
| Squirrel Hill North 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,742 | $1,377 | $3,865 |
| Squirrel Hill North 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,690 | $3,690 | $3,690 |
